WebExample 7.23 If the radii of the circular ends of a frustum which is 45 cm high are 28 cm and 7 cm, find the volume of the frustum. Solution : Let h, r and R be the height, top and bottom radii of the frustum. Given that, h = 45 cm, R = 28 cm, r = 7 cm. WebThe formula of frustum cone’s TSA = pi*r1² + pi*r2² + pi*l(r1+ r2), and the formula of frustum cone’s volume = (⅓)pi*h(r1r2 + r1² +r2² ). The Latin word frustum means a “piece cut off”.
